Remetalk Point (Bulgarian: "Nos Remetalk" 'nos 're-me-talk), is a point on the east coast of the Ioannes Paulus II Peninsula, Livingston Island, Antarctica formed by an offshoot of Oryahovo Heights.

The point is named after the Thracian king Remetalk III, 38-46 AD.

Location

The cliff is located at coord|62|32|57|S|60|41|5|W which is 1.3 km S of Agüero Point, and 3.7 km WNW of Avitohol Point.
